Naar de hoofdinhoud

Installeer en configureer: StandAlone Datacollector

Jetmir Abdija avatar
Geschreven door Jetmir Abdija
Meer dan 4 maanden geleden bijgewerkt

Wanneer je eenmalig of niet structureel data wilt inbrengen in BlueDolphin kun je gebruik maken van de StandAlone Dataconnector. Dit artikel bevat een .zip file met de benodigde software en een template.json bestand.

Wanneer je de software hebt uitgepakt, bevat deze de "DataCollection StandAlone.msi". Deze installeer je op een machine die toegang heeft tot de data en het internet. Plaats vervolgens de template.json file in de installatie folder.

Nadat je de StandAlone Dataconnector hebt geïnstalleerd en de file hieraan hebt toegevoegd, open je het bestand "DataCollection.Agent.Host.StandAloneImport.exe.config" in de installatie folder (%PROGRAMFILESFOLDER%\ValueBlue BV\StandAloneImport).
Hierin dien je de volgende eigenschappen te configureren.
De waarden vind je terug in het beheer menu van BlueDolphin.

Configuratie eigenschap

Waarde

DataCollection.Tenant.APIKey

Deze kun je vinden in BlueDolphin. Ga hiervoor naar het beheer menu en kies vervolgens links in het menu de optie "Algemeen". Daar vind je de Datacollectie API key. Deze vul je hier in.

DataCollection.Tenant

Deze kun je vinden in BlueDolphin. Ga hiervoor naar het beheer menu en kies vervolgens links in het menu de optie "Algemeen". Daar vind je de waarde "Database". Deze vul je hier in.

PresentationServiceEndPointAddress

Vanwege de verouderde domeinen https://api.bluedolphin.valueblue.nl en https://api2.bluedolphin.valueblue.nl die binnenkort worden afgeschaft, moet je de waarde wijzigen naar een van de bovenstaande, afhankelijk van de locatie. Na het bewerken en opslaan van het configuratiebestand, moet je de StandAlone applicatie opnieuw starten.

Wanneer binnen jouw organisatie gebruik wordt gemaakt van een Proxy server om naar het internet te verbinden, dienen de onderstaande configuratie elementen van een waarde voorzien te worden.

Configuratie eigenschap

Waarde

Beschrijving

PresentationServiceUseProxy

true / false

Maak je gebruik van een Proxy server

PresentationServiceProxyAddress

Adres van de proxy server

PresentationServiceProxy UseCustomCredentials

true / false

Dien je aanmeldings gegevens te specificeren voor het gebruik van de proxyserver

PresentationServiceProxyUsername

Proxyserver gebruikers naam, deze in het formaat %domain%\%username%

PresentationServiceProxyPassword

Proxyserver gebruikers wachtwoord

Zodra je de StandAlone datacollector hebt gestart krijg je onderstaande scherm.

Zoals je ziet kun je hier de Tenant name & APIKey ook nog aanpassen.

Je dient op "Connect" de drukken zodat de StandAlone connectie maakt met jouw BlueDolphin instantie. Wanneer dit gelukt is kun je een Template selecteren zodat "Data Provider", "Connection String" en "Select Statement" al worden ingevuld. Je hoeft deze alleen maar compleet te maken. Zie onderstaande scherm.

De onderstaande tabel beschrijft de velden die je moet invullen tijdens het creëren van de databron definitie en configuratie.

Veld

Functionaliteit

BlueDolphin Target Collection

Hier specificeert je de naam van de bron, zoals deze in de BlueDolphin moet worden aangemaakt.

Data Provider

Hier krijg je een overzicht van de op de machine aanwezige data providers. Door het selecteren van een Template word deze automatisch ingevuld.

Connection String

Hier staat de connectie string om de data bron te benaderen. Pas %%FILEPATH%% aan, hierbij moet de naam van het bron bestand ook toegevoegd worden. Plaats dit tussen " ". Voorbeeld: "C/....Testbron.xlsx"

Select Statement

Hier staat het select statement die de data oplevert en gebruikt dient te worden binnen BlueDolphin. Pas hier %%SHEETNAME%% aan en laat het $ teken staan. Dit hoeft niet tussen " ".

Preview

Door op de "Preview" knop te drukken, kun je bekijken wat het resultaat is van de connectionstring en het select statement.

Primary key(s)

Hier voer je één of meerdere velden in die een unieke rij identificeren. Er dient een Primary key gespecificeerd te zijn als men gebruik wil maken van automatische updates.

Wanneer u meerdere velden wilt gebruiken dient u deze te scheiden door middel van ";"

Zodra je de connectie gegevens compleet hebt kun je via "Preview" kijken of de data eruit ziet zoals je verwacht. Indien dit het geval is kunt je via "Start Import" de data richting jouw BlueDolphin omgeving zenden.

Configuratie laden / opslaan.

Wanneer je verwacht dezelfde bron nogmaals te moeten importeren kun je de configuratie opslaan, dit doe je door te kiezen voor "File", "Save". De configuratie zal worden opgeslagen in een .xml file.

Door te kiezen voor "File", "Load" kun je een opgeslagen .xml configuratie file laden.

Je kunt de .xml configuratie file ook met behulp van de StandAlone command line importeren in BlueDolphin

Was dit een antwoord op uw vraag?